Manchester United have reportedly identified the Sporting midfielder William Carvalho as a January transfer target.

Jose Mourinho is thought to be an admirer of the Portuguese defensive midfielder and Caliomercato are claiming that the Premier League giants will make their move for Carvalho when the January transfer window opens.

The 24-year-old Sporting midfielder had a very good tournament in France this summer and helped his country win the Euro 2016. The tough tackling midfielder averaged 2.6 tackles and 2.8 clearances per game during the Euros. He also managed to rack up 1.4 interceptions.

Carvalho is a defensive midfielder who specialises in his reading of the game and breaking up of the play. In addition to his defensive qualities, Carvalho is a very accomplished passer as well.

The Portugal international had a pass accuracy of 89.5% during his 5 appearances in the Euros and averaged 70 passes per game.

Manchester United lack a strong defensive midfielder in the middle of the park and if the report from Calciomercato is true, Carvalho could be an excellent addition for the Red Devils.

The player has been linked with other Premier League clubs in the past, but United are one of the best clubs in the world and if they are determined to land the player, they are likely to get him.

The Portuguese midfielder could lay the foundations of a successful midfield alongside Paul Pogba for years to come.

The likes of Carrick, Fellaini and Herrera offer their unique set of qualities in the midfield, but none can match Carvalho’s combination of defensive contribution, physical attributes and tactical intelligence.

For tough away games in Europe as well as the league, a player like him could make all the difference for Jose Mourinho.

Carvalho has made 4 appearances for Sporting so far this season and has already picked up one man of the match award against bitter rivals Porto.
